Additional information

Experimental data on the adsorption potential of Fatty acids, C12-18, even numbered, 3-methylbutyl esters (CAS 1314763-50-2) are not available. Values calculated with KOCWIN Program (v2.00) indicate that the substance might adsorb to suspended particles and soil (Birkhofer, 2015). Calculations for the substance main components based on the molecular connectivity index (MCI) resulted in log Koc values ranging from 4.08 – 5.64. The log Pow values estimated for the C18 FA component (log Pow 10.12) is outside the Pow range of the training set of the MCI method (log Pow: -2.11 - 9.10). Therefore the log Koc values obtained for the component should be considered with caution. The definite values may not be fully reliable but indicate a high adsorption potential. Generally, longer fatty acid C-chain lengths and higher degrees of esterification (diester, triester) are expected to show higher adsorption potential than shorter fatty acids chains or monoester fatty acids, for which reliable values are available. Considering the estimated log Koc range for this substance of 4.08 – 5.64, the substance has a potential for adsorption.
